    The Mathematical Perspective: Prime Numbers and Divisibility

    From a purely mathematical standpoint, the numbers 26, 7, and 7 present several interesting properties. 26 is an even number, a composite number (meaning it has factors other than 1 and itself), and can be expressed as 2 x 13. Both 2 and 13 are prime numbers. The number 7, on the other hand, is a prime number itself – meaning it's only divisible by 1 and itself. The repetition of 7 adds another layer to this mathematical analysis.

    Cryptographic Implications: Ciphers and Codes

    The sequence "26-7-7" immediately evokes thoughts of cryptography, particularly substitution ciphers. The number 26 strongly suggests a connection to the 26 letters of the English alphabet, indicating that this sequence might be a key for encrypting or decrypting a message.

    • Caesar Cipher Variations: A basic Caesar cipher involves shifting each letter in the alphabet by a fixed number of positions. The "7" in "26-7-7" could represent the shift value, while the "26" might simply denote the alphabet's size. A double shift (indicated by the repeated 7) could indicate a more complex cipher variant.

    • Vigenère Cipher and Polyalphabetic Substitution: More sophisticated ciphers like the Vigenère cipher use polyalphabetic substitution. The numbers could represent different key values for multiple alphabets, each shifting letters based on the key. The combination of 26 (alphabet size) and 7 (shift) creates possibilities for multiple variations of this type of encryption.
